Bluetooth vulnerability alert for HTC smartphone users

If you own an HTC smartphone running Windows Mobile 6 or 6.1 be warned. Accepting Bluetooth connections from an untrusted source will leave you vulnerable to an attack that could give some nefarious type the ability to access any file on the phone or upload malicious code.

HTC introduces Hero with new Sense UI

When Android was first introduced, one of the big selling points on the idea was that handset manufacturers would be able to take that open operating system and build custom features into it.  On Friday, HTC introduced the first device that takes advantage of that capability: the Hero with HTC Sense.

Vodafone Australia announce HTC Magic pricing and release date

Vodafone Australia has announced its pricing for the HTC Magic – and it’s more or less exactly the same as the iPhone 3G. That is, free on a two-year contract at $69 per month, which will get you $400 worth of calls and text and 1GB of data.
